Westminster ST. Paul's Presbyterian Church is a charitable organization based in Guelph, Ontario, classified by the CRA under christianity. In its fiscal year ending December 31, 2021, it reported $207K in revenue and $156K in expenditures.

Its funding that year was roughly 20% from donations.

Compared with 13,416 religious charities of similar size, its share of spending on mission — charitable programs plus grants to other charities — ranked above 49% of peers. Its highest-paid position fell in the $40,000–79,999 range. The charity reported 1 permanent full-time position.

It reported gifts to 3 qualified donees totalling $64K in 2021, the largest being $52K to Hospice Wellington.

In its own words

Westminster st. Paul's presbyterian church was active during 2021 but held its last service on october 3 2022 and is now closed as of april 28 2022 the final assets were transferred to qualified donees and since this date westminster st paul's has held no property of any kind has not issued tax receipts or been party to any transactions of any kind and no longer carries on charitable programs or programs of any kind. Westminster st. Paul's is currently seeking voluntary revocation of its charitable status and a letter to this affect accompanies this return.

Ongoing-program description from its T3010 filing, verbatim.
